What is NFPA 13 and Why Does It Matter?
NFPA 13 is the foundational standard for the layout and installation of automatic fire sprinkler systems in the United States. It has actually been shaping fire safety practices for over a century, and every update reflects the most up to date research study, screening, and field experience. The conventional covers whatever from system design and layout requirements to installment practices and evaluation methods.
With brand-new hazards emerging in both household and business settings, the 2025 revision aims to maintain systems efficient and compliant with modern building layouts and uses.

Upgraded Design Criteria to Reflect Modern Building Materials
In recent times, shifts in building construction and components have significantly impacted fire dynamics. The NFPA 13 2025 edition takes these elements into account with modified style criteria that extra properly mirror real-world fire dangers.
New tables, upgraded sprinkler spacing policies, and changed layout location requirements now better line up with today's building fads. This ensures systems are neither over- nor under-designed which they respond suitably to the certain fire hazards within a provided framework.
As an example, centers with high-piled storage or lightweight building and construction materials may now require to meet adjusted thickness and discharge demands. These improvements assist tailor fire security systems to the actual conditions they're most likely to face.
Increased Guidance for Special Applications
NFPA 13 has long led standard wet-pipe systems, yet the 2025 version expands its referrals for even more complex arrangements. This consists of upgraded considerations for the preaction fire sprinkler system, which is increasingly used in settings where water damage could trigger significant harm, such as information facilities, museums, or historical storage centers.
The revised support uses extra comprehensive details on activation sequences, discovery assimilation, and assessment methods for these systems. By acknowledging their expanding visibility in specialized environments, NFPA makes sure that also the most complicated reductions setups are clearly covered and precisely kept.

Boosted Clarity on Water Supply and System Hydraulics
Water system remains the lifeline of any fire automatic sprinkler. The NFPA 13 2025 edition improves the criteria utilized to evaluate water demand, stress loss, and hydraulic performance. By getting rid of ambiguous terms and replacing them with even more precise meanings and estimations, the new version lowers the risk of errors in system layout.
These changes are particularly pertinent to residential properties situated in areas with variable water pressure or older facilities. Guaranteeing your automatic sprinkler receives sufficient and constant water circulation is essential for both code conformity and life safety.
